STARS SPEAK ON AISHU: PART 2




Kareena Kapoor – I would like to be myself. there is a deep respect for Aishwarya because her body of work is so great. She is the face of India abroad. So I definitely do respect her but as far as emulating her is concerned, i have my own way of looking at things and I know where I stand.

Salman Khan – "I am very happy she is married to Abhishek. He is a great guy from a good family. The best thing I can want for her is that she leads a happy life,"

Jacqueline Fernandez – "I aspire to be like Aishwarya Rai for her elegance and poise.

Ashutosh Gowariker - " When i finished the draft of my epic romance, I sent Aishwarya a single line SMS politely asking, 'Will you be my Jodhaa?' Promptly came the reply, 'YES!' and that is how our association began. Today she is one of my closest friends. The character of Jodhaa demanded a fiery yet graceful personality, and Aishwarya achieved this balance beautifully. The scene before the intermission where she's angry with Akbar for accusing her of deceit, is tremendous because she conveys vulnerability with angst, using her eyes to emote. This was one of the most memorable moments in the film."

Abhishek Bachchan - " The first time i met Aishwarya was in August 1997. I was on a recce for my father's film ityudata, in Switzerland and she was shooting her first film, Aur Pyar Ho Gaya, with my dear friend Bobby Deol. I remember one evening Bobby invited me over to his hotel for dinner and Aishwarya and the rest of the unit were there. That was the first time i actually met her, although i had obviously seen her before, since she has Miss World and all that. I don't remember the moment when i knew she was the one, actually which is weird, but it always just felt right. If you ask her, she will tell you the same thing- that the minute we came together, we both knew that this was something for keeps. So, there wasn't just this 'one' defining moment, it always felt perfect!"
